Output 75ac4a5cfb49ebdc30dbf8b49186a6e46312d316ccb4077f886ac02eb38b3e81:37

value
2226
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e370be39b59c9d08389219244d76e3f4157d9db9fe43694f9bf94b711746ec10
address
bc1pudctuwd4njwsswyjryjy6ahr7s2hm8delepkjnuml99hz96xasgqfdz02v
transaction
75ac4a5cfb49ebdc30dbf8b49186a6e46312d316ccb4077f886ac02eb38b3e81
confirmations
109733
spent
true